Abstract
Power frequency magnetic fields caused by medium voltage switchgear might disturb sensitive equipment such as video display units or might even conflict with exposure limits concerning people living or working near such installations. In order to prevent possible influences or adverse effects the knowledge of the magnetic field levels produced by the switchgear is necessary. A suitable concept to get magnetic field distributions around substations is described. This concept considers the emissions of switchgear from a general point of view and avoids investigating actual substations in detail. Rather it allows derivation of the field strength levels from the data of the switchgear type
